Hadith 899

`Sayyiduna Abu Sa'id Khudri (may Allah be pleased with him)`, who participated in twelve battles with the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ings of Allah be upon him), used to say that I heard four things from the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ings of Allah be upon him), which I found good and pleasing (these are the things): "No woman should travel for two days without her husband or a mahram, and one should not fast on two days, i.e., Eid al-Fitr and Eid al-Adha, and after two prayers, i.e., after the Asr prayer until sunset and after the Fajr prayer until sunrise, no prayer should be performed, and one should not undertake a journey except towards three mosques: Masjid al-Haram (i.e., the Ka'bah), my mosque (i.e., Masjid Nabawi), and Masjid al-Aqsa (i.e., Bayt al-Maqdis)."
